Parkland (PA) 2019 defenseman Dylan Rahm has committed to the admissions process at Brown University.

Dylan Rahm profile:

Dylan Rahm

High school: Parkland, Allentown PA

Grad year: 2019

Position: Defense

College committed to: Brown University

Club team: Dukes Lacrosse Club

Why did you choose Brown? “Brown University is an Ivy League Institution with world class academic and lacrosse programs. My family and I believe because of this, Brown is the best possible fit for both my academic and lacrosse objectives. Coach (Mike) Daly, Coach (Matt) Callahan, and Coach (Brett) Holm have created a successful team culture at Brown that I look forward to becoming a part of.”

HS team’s 2018 outlook: Parkland has the potential to do huge things this season. Our goal is to win EPCs, repeat as District 11 champions, and bring home the first ever state championship. With a fast, physical, and smart defense, we have the ability to cause turnovers and push transition to allow our high powered offense to put the ball in the back of the net.”
